28 Hacks to Turn Your Commute into Valuable Time

Unlock the potential of your daily commute by not only boosting productivity but also indulging in relaxation and self-care. Explore 28 inventive hacks that will help you make the most of your journey, striking a balance between personal growth and well-deserved downtime.

All Commutes

  1. Podcasts: Listen to podcasts on topics you’re passionate about or interested in learning to expand your knowledge and stay entertained.
  2. Audiobooks: Use your commuting time to dive into books through audiobooks, broadening your horizons and sparking creativity.
  3. Language learning apps: Utilize language learning apps to practice and improve your language skills.
  4. Gratitude practice: Reflect on things you’re grateful for to foster positivity and improve your overall mood.
  5. Inspirational content: Listen to or watch motivational speeches or TED Talks to spark new ideas and stay inspired.
  6. Explore new music: Discover new artists and genres by listening to curated playlists, podcasts, or radio stations.

Public Transportation

  1. Reading: Carry a book, magazine, or e-reader to enjoy some quiet time and immerse yourself in a story.
  2. Journaling: Reflect on your thoughts and emotions, or jot down creative ideas in a journal.
  3. Brain games: Keep your mind sharp with puzzles, crosswords, or Sudoku.
  4. Online courses: Take advantage of free online courses to learn new skills or deepen your understanding of a subject.
  5. Creative hobbies: Use your time to knit, draw, or engage in other portable creative activities.
  6. Stretching: Practice simple stretches to keep your body limber and reduce stiffness.
  7. Meditation: Use meditation apps or simply take a few moments to focus on your breathing and relax your mind.
  8. Plan your day: Organize your tasks and prioritize your goals using a to-do list app or a physical planner.
  9. Networking: Use social media or professional platforms like LinkedIn to connect with others in your field and grow your professional network.
  10. Origami: Carry a small pack of origami paper and learn to create intricate paper art while on the go.

Cycling

  1. Safe routes: Research bike-friendly routes to make your commute more enjoyable and less stressful.
  2. Guided tours: Listen to a self-guided tour about local history or interesting spots to make your ride more engaging.
  3. Interval training: Turn your commute into a workout by incorporating intervals of high-intensity cycling.

Walking

  1. Mindful walking: Practice mindfulness as you walk, focusing on your breathing and your surroundings.
  2. Photo walks: Capture interesting sights or practice your photography skills during your walk.
  3. Walking meetings: Schedule walking meetings with colleagues to combine exercise and productivity.
  4. Discover new routes: Explore different paths or neighborhoods to keep your walking commute fresh and interesting.
  5. Geocaching: Turn your walk into an adventure by participating in geocaching, a real-world treasure hunting game.

Driving

  1. Carpooling: Connect with coworkers or neighbors to share the ride, save on fuel costs, and engage in conversation.
  2. Hands-free learning: Use voice-controlled apps to learn new subjects or practice skills like public speaking.
  3. Practice deep breathing: Engage in deep breathing exercises to help you relax and reduce stress while driving.
  4. Voice memos: Record voice memos or brainstorm ideas using your phone’s voice recorder feature.
